Thousands of bribed and brainwashed youths call for Biya to run for the 2018 Presidential Election
The trick star and maverick Politician, Paul Biya has decided this time around to use but these brain washed youths. Haven understood the worthlessness of the People's call, which became a huge scandal, these youths had to gather in Yaoundé, at the Yaoundé Conference Centre.
Gathering under the auspices of " Friends of Popaul" It beats my imagination that youths of age 40 and below can pretend that they are Biya's friends when the realities on the ground show great disparities and frustration. Youth unemployment is galloping and all appointments are given to retirees, who have worked with the government and are brought back to continue where they rested.
Even the Senatorial Election does not give priority to youths below 40 years of age. Where then is the place of these youths who gathered at the Conference Centre as " Friends of Popaul" pretentiously clamouring for Paul Biya to stand in the forth coming Presidential Elections.
The purported come together of Youths cutting across all Sociocultural spheres is to pretend to the International community that the Country is one. Deceit and manipulation has its flaws and these flaws are unamendable. Instead of struggling to admit that the Anglophone crisis is real and only genuine dialogue and the resolve of the root cause as requested by the UN can peace return to this once an Island of peace amidst troubled waters.
The confused youths amounting to three thousand answered present paid and lodged by the state on a wasteful venture that has no bearing. Can Paul Biya show his balance sheet to anybody and claim that it's a positive one? His tenure as President of Cameroon has brought untold turmoil to the country. Cameroonians attribute Economic Crisis to his tenure and to his person.
